Vetting: Up-to-date on all shots, neutered on 3/19/25, HW Negative, microchipped
House trained/Crate Trained: Yes/Yes
Dogs/Cats/Children: He has had very supervised interactions with cats. He is very interested in them and is working on behaving around them. He has not been tested around children. He is so energetic when he plays that it will take a few controlled introductions and supervised playtimes before he is allowed to run free. He loves to play with other dogs, but he is working on manners so he doesn’t bombard a shier dog.
Energy Level: High, I am a very athletic dog who loves to run and play endlessly.
Before FAR/My History: Rescued from the streets as an 8-month-old pup, I had a loving and devoted family for the next 10 months. Unfortunately, living situations changed and the new landlord disapproved of my breed. Even though I am the sweetest, friendliest, cuddliest pup you have ever met, my pit bull features earned me a one-way ticket out of the new home on July 4, 2025. My family was devastated but they made sure I went to a good place. I am having a blast settling into my new foster life with a bunch of other foster dogs and cats.
Training Status/Commands I know: Sit, Crate
Working on: Everything
Things I like: Playtime with another dog who is as energetic as I am. My foster siblings are Java, Weebles, and Finn and they like to play from sunup to sundown.
Things I don’t like: I don’t like to be left behind. I want to go wherever you go, even if we are not playing, I just want to be involved.
Things that make my humans happy: My wide smile and large ears. They are the perfect representation of how happy a dog I am. I love to get attention from anyone who walks up, and I am always down to play or get scratched.
Ideal Family/Home: Because of my energy and drive, I think I would like a home without cats or small dogs. I love playing with my foster siblings and would like to have a playmate of similar energy level and size.

Our adoption process starts with the potential adopter filling out an adoption application. In the application, you can specify a particular dog in which you are interested, or let us know what type of pet in which you are looking, so we can find the perfect animal to fit your family and your needs. Once the application is received, a board member will review the application, and make contact with the potential adopter within 48 hours. This initial contact may include further questions/more information, or may include scheduling a meet and greet for you to meet the animal in which you are interested! Once the application is approved or the meet and greet goes well, then the adoption can be finalized. To finalize the adoption, an adoption agreement must be completed, the adoption fee paid (we accept cash, paypal, or credit/debit card), and then the potential adopter can take their new family member home with them or schedule pick up of their furry family member! The adoption fee varies based on the dog or puppy you are interested in. Some of the adoption fees have been listed on the individual dog's description but if you do not see one then please reach out and we would be happy to talk to you about it! Furever After Rescue, a 501(c)(3) organization, is a no-kill, foster-based rescue devoted to finding homes for animals needing a loving home. Most of our animals come from local, high-kill shelters with some occasionally coming from bad situations and owner surrender. Our animals are immediately placed in foster homes where they learn love and are taught how to live in a home environment. All of our animals are up-to-date on their age-appropriate vetting needs and are tested for personality traits as best as possible. We have many wonderful pets looking for forever homes!
